標準の VB6 インターネット転送制御 (Inet) を使用しています。
その優れた機能は、IE Cookie を使用することで、IE を使用して Web サイトへの認証を行うことができます。その後、アプリを使用して認証済みページをダウンロードできます。
しかし、コントロールが IE Cookie を無視するようにするために、反対のことを行うことは可能ですか?
私の知る限りではありませんが、別の HTTP スタックを使用することもできます。
現在サポートされているすべての Windows プラットフォームには、WinHTTP コンポーネントがインストールされています。このコンポーネントは、軽量サーバーで使用するように設計されているため、ローカル キャッシュや Cookie ストアを使用しません。IOW 応答で Set-Cookie を受信した場合、必要に応じてその Cookie を後続の要求に手動で追加する必要があります。そうしないと、Cookie が単に失われます。
VB6 プロジェクトの参照を開き、「Microsoft WinHTTP サービス、バージョン 5.1」を参照します。